What does shorting mean.

Short selling stocks is an investment strategy that some investors can use to profit off of stocks as they decrease in value. Because of the risks involved, it's a practice that's generally best reserved for experienced investors. To short a stock, you borrow X shares from a third party and sell them at the current price. You now owe the lender X shares but have the ...Mar 23, 2022 · Short interest is the total number of shares of a particular stock that have been sold short by investors but have not yet been covered or closed out. A short circuit (sometimes abbreviated to short or s/c) is an electrical circuit that allows a current to travel along an unintended path with no or very low electrical impedance.This results in an excessive current flowing through the circuit. When you are long a stock, you hold the stock because you expect it to increase in value. Shorting is selling borrowed shares of stock with the intention of buying the shares back later at a lower price. Being bullish means you are optimistic about an asset's future price. When you are bearish, you are pessimistic about an asset’s future price.

Futures and margin trading are some shorting methods if you do not have the crypto for shorting. A short squeeze refers to what happens when the stock goes back up. Short sellers have to buy into a rising market, which means more people are buying which pushes prices up even more.
